highdileeho (Member Profile)
It's definitely based on Penny's farm. However, that song is a pretty basic depression era song. Dylan's lyrics are more of a declaration of independence from his former musical ideals and the people who saw this as "pure" music. So it's pretty cool that he performed that song the first time he ever played electric on a stage, and at the Newport Folk festival no less.
In reply to this comment by highdileeho:
try to find "the bently boys": down on penny's farm. Great original, from wich Dylan kinda "borrowed" re-arranged and formed maggies farm. The only reason I believe dylan stole the song is because the lyrics imply the same metaphor and values. The original is a little better. Not trying to troll, just saying, check out the original.
